Understanding Brown Rice Nutrition and Caloric Value
Brown rice stands as a nutritional powerhouse in whole grain nutrition, offering significant health advantages over refined grains. Unlike white rice, brown rice retains its bran and germ layers, preserving essential nutrients that support metabolic health, digestive function, and chronic disease prevention. This comprehensive guide explores the medical and nutritional aspects of brown rice consumption, including how our calorie calculator helps you optimize intake for specific health conditions.
Nutritional Composition of Brown Rice
Brown rice delivers a balanced macronutrient profile:
Complex carbohydrates (45g per cup)
Plant-based protein (5g per cup)
Dietary fiber (3.5g per cup)
Essential minerals (magnesium, selenium, manganese)
B vitamins (thiamine, niacin, B6)
The glycemic index of brown rice ranges from 50-55, significantly lower than white rice (70-80), making it safer for blood sugar management. This slow carbohydrate digestion helps prevent insulin spikes and supports sustained energy levels.
Health Conditions Benefiting from Brown Rice Consumption
Diabetes Management
For diabetic patients, brown rice serves as a strategic carbohydrate choice:
Stabilizes postprandial glucose levels
Improves insulin sensitivity
Reduces HbA1c values over time
Lowers diabetes complications risk
Clinical studies demonstrate that replacing white rice with brown rice decreases type 2 diabetes risk by 16%. Our calorie calculator factors in diabetes status to provide personalized portion recommendations.
Cardiovascular Health
The cardiovascular benefits of brown rice include:
21% reduction in coronary heart disease risk
LDL cholesterol reduction through dietary fiber
Blood pressure regulation via magnesium
Improved endothelial function
Patients with hypertension or dyslipidemia receive specific preparation advice through our calculator to maximize these benefits.
Weight Management Strategies
Brown rice supports healthy weight control through:
Increased satiety from high fiber content
23% lower calorie density than white rice
Reduced visceral fat accumulation
Enhanced metabolic rate from selenium

Medical Considerations for Brown Rice Consumption
Potential Contraindications
While generally beneficial, brown rice may require modification for:
Chronic kidney disease (phosphorus content)
Digestive disorders (FODMAP sensitivity)
Arsenic sensitivity (choose certified low-arsenic sources)
Gluten cross-contamination concerns
Drug-Nutrient Interactions
Important interactions to monitor:
Fiber may reduce absorption of levothyroxine and certain antidepressants
Manganese content may interact with antipsychotic medications
Vitamin K content may affect warfarin dosing

Sample Caloric Comparisons
Preparation MethodCalories per CupBoiled216 kcalSteamed205 kcalFried with oil305+ kcalWith vegetables240-280 kcal

Preparation Best Practices
Rinse thoroughly to reduce arsenic
Soak for 30 minutes to improve digestibility
Cook with water ratio 1:2.5
Fluff with fork after resting
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How does brown rice benefit gut health?
A: The 3.5g fiber per cup promotes healthy microbiota, reduces constipation, and produces beneficial short-chain fatty acids that protect colon health.
Q: Can brown rice help prevent chronic diseases?
A: Regular consumption is associated with 15-20% lower risks of type 2 diabetes, cardiovascular disease, and certain cancers due to its antioxidant and anti-inflammatory compounds.
Q: Is brown rice safe for gluten-free diets?
A: Naturally gluten-free but ensure certified gluten-free packaging to prevent cross-contamination during processing.
Q: How does brown rice affect blood sugar differently than white rice?
A: Brown rice has a 30% lower glycemic response due to its intact fiber matrix that slows carbohydrate digestion and glucose absorption.
